Lyman Memorial wins a wild one

May 18—UNCASVILLE — Julia Herman reached safely on a fielder's choice in the top of the eighth inning that plated the go- ahead run as Lyman Memorial edged St. Bernard, 11-10, in a Eastern Connecticut Conference inter- division victory on Tuesday over St. Bernard.

Sophomore Aniela Piaseczny threw a complete game to pick up the win in the circle for the Bulldogs ( 14- 4) and stranded the potential tying run on second base to end the game.

Lena- Maria Byers went 3- for- 5 with three runs scored, Rylee Benway had two hits and two RBI and Rayne Bobbi had two hits with three runs scored and two RBI for Lyman Memorial, which tied the game at 10- all with two runs in the top of the fifth.

BOYS LACROSSE

Ryan Dunstan and Anderson Scigliano each scored four goals for E.O. Smith, which fell in double overtime to Bristol Eastern/ Central Co- op, 10- 9, in a CCC inter- division game.

Sullivan Abatemarco also had a goal for the Panthers (10-4).

Bristol Central/ Eastern (10-5) scored the game-winning goal 30 seconds into the second OT.
